Personally I would go for the adobe suite - premiere and after effects, it has so much support and an excellent user base. If you are on a Mac then final cut is preffered by most.
I studied film and animation at uni and always love the integration between all the adobe apps. The basics are pretty much the same for any suite for basic editing so unless you go for something really beginner like windows movie maker

you won't find much difference ease wise for basic editing IMO. At least with adobe you will have HEAPS of beginner tutorials
Also depends on budget?... Pm me for more info if you like.
